Gálatas 2:19

Simplificado — Traducción al Español Moderno

Traducido por Verse Made Simple Editorial
KJV ORIGINAL
For I through the law am dead to the law, that I might live unto God.
Cercano al original. Español claro y moderno.
✦ SIMPLIFICADO

Porque por medio de la ley morí a la ley, para vivir para Dios.

⚡ EN RESUMEN

La ley nos lleva a morir a la ley misma para poder vivir verdaderamente para Dios.

📚 Contexto Histórico

In the first century, the Apostle Paul wrote his letter to the Galatians to counter false teachers who were pressuring Gentile Christians to adopt Jewish laws for salvation. Paul, once a strict Pharisee who zealously followed the Mosaic Law, shares his personal testimony that the law exposed his own sinfulness, leading him to spiritually die to its requirements so he could live by faith in God. This reflects the early church's ongoing tensions between Jewish traditions and the gospel of grace.
